Brian Skogen and Missy Lake introduced Glen "Pat" Smith who was named the 2006 recipient of our prestigious Service to Mankind Award. When presented with the award, Pat remarked, "I have enjoyed my years in Brainerd; the community has been good to my family and me." Brian's presentation follows.

It is with great pride that the Brainerd Noon Sertoma Club has chosen "Pat" Smith as our Service to Mankind recipient. Pat has been an active and dedicated member of our community since 1987 when he and his family moved here from Cloquet. Pat supports various community projects volunteering his time and talents with the Cub Scouts and Boy Scouts, the Northland Arboretum, the Chamber of commerce and the Rotary.

Pat has been involved with the Cub Scouts and Boy Scouts for more than 12 years, serving as a leader in both groups. Two of his children obtained the Eagle Scout Award while he was involved.

Pat has been an active member of the Northland Arboretum, serving on the Board for nine years. While serving as President, Pat was active on the building committee for the visitor center. The Arboretum currently has 540 acres and is working on expanding to a total of 1000 acres, with all of these remaining green space forever. The Arboretum is presently visited by 35-50 people daily which amounts to 12,800-18,250 per year. Besides Arboretum sponsored activities, the Center has many weddings and meetings. Pat has given the Arboretum tremendous support and countless volunteer hours.

Pat has been a member of the Brainerd Area Chamber of Commerce since 1987. As a member of the Chamber, he has been a director on the board of the Brainerd Lakes Area Development Corporation. BLADC is a non-porfit organization designed to help new and expanding businesses find the resources they need. Pat served as both first and second vice president during his term on that board. Pat was recognized and appointed to serve on the loan committee for the Central Minnesota Initiative Foundation as a result of his work with BLADC.

For more than 25 years, Pat has been a Rotarian. He served as President when he lived in Cloquet. The members of the Brainerd Noon Sertoma Club are honored to present Glen "Pat" Smith with the Service to Mankind Award. Pat's dedication has made him a role model for our community.

The second part of our program was a presentation by Dan Levno who is about to make a 776 mile jaunt across Alaska with his sled dogs. He will be one of 14 mushers recreating the famous Serum run. He is fulfilling a life long dream to dogsled through the interior of Alaska. He was recently featured in the Brainerd Dispatch and you can go to Nome or bust to read the fascinating details.
